Job summary

Compass Group Canada is seeking a Food Service supervisor in Toronto, with occasional coverage for Scarborough, to coordinate patient meal service and staff.

You will assist the Manager on duty and lead a diverse team in a healthcare setting, ensuring high service standards and regulatory compliance. The role includes payroll support and dietary software management, with emphasis on safety and client satisfaction.

Qualifications

  • Valid Food Handler Certificate or provincial equivalent.
  • CSNM designation is required.
  • Minimum 1 to 2 years of experience supervising a diverse team in a healthcare environment.
  • Experience with staff scheduling, payroll administration, and workforce management practices.
  • Experience using dietary management software, such as Computrition, CBORD, MealSuite, or equivalent systems.
  • Comprehensive health and safety knowledge and training.
  • Strong leadership and supervisory skills with the ability to motivate, coach, and develop staff.
  • Employee relations experience in a unionized environment is considered an asset.
  • Excellent customer service skills.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ications.
  • Strong organizational, time management, and problem-solving skills.

Responsibilities

  • Assist the Food Service Supervisor to supervise multiple food service units and support daily operations and administrative duties.
  • Supervise the daily operations of the Patient Food Services Department, including meal service to patients, sanitation, ware washing, and security.
  • Provide direct supervision, leadership, and performance management to assigned team members, ensuring productivity, accountability, and adherence to departmental standards.
  • Develop, coordinate, and maintain staff schedules to ensure appropriate staffing levels while meeting operational requirements.
  • Assist with payroll administration, including reviewing attendance records, verifying timecards, and ensuring accurate payroll submissions.
  • Manage and maintain dietary software systems, ensuring accurate patient/resident diet information, menu updates, production records, and reporting.
  • Continually monitor operations, complete assessments, and implement necessary action plans to provide optimal nutrition care and meal service to patients/residents.
  • Drive patient satisfaction and maintain client relationships through regular rounding activities.
  • Recognize and adopt activities appropriate to the specific needs of the patient/resident population and demonstrate knowledge of issues directly related to the age of the patient population.
  • Ensure strict compliance with Compass’ Quality Assurance and Health and Safety Program, Occupational Health and Safety Act, and WHMIS regulations.
  • Manage and control resources and materials to ensure quality, adequacy of supply, and cost control within budgetary guidelines.
  • Support employee onboarding, training, coaching, and performance management initiatives.
  • Perform other related duties and responsibilities as assigned.
